NCAA® Readers Become Leaders Community Program Announces Fourth Annual Reading Competition
The Readers Become Leaders program, an NCAA initiative in partnership with the NationalCollegiate Women’s Gymnastics Championships, the Fort Worth Sports Commission and Fort Worth Independent School District kicked off for the fourth year on Monday, January 24 at Harlean Beal Elementary. Fort Worth ISD Superintendent Kent P. Scribnerand Mayor Mattie Parker were both on hand, as were TCU athletes and the Fort Worth Sports Commission. At the conclusion of the event, TCU athletes and Clifford visited classrooms, and athletes read to students.
The Readers Become Leaders program encourages and incentivizes students in grades K-5 to read on a consistent basis. More than 41,000 FWISD students participated in the program the past three years, reading a combined 14 million-plus minutes, making it the biggest NCAA community outreach program in history.
“We are extremely proud of our collaboration with the NCAA and Fort Worth ISD, particularly in helping them achieve their academic goals, which ultimately helps them succeed in school and beyond,” said Jason Sands, director of the Fort Worth Sports Commission, a division of Visit Fort Worth. “The positive impact of this program is a perfect example of how we are able to leverage these high-profile events to have a positive impact on the community.”
The 2022 program kicked off its fourth year on January 24 and will last for 10 weeks. The program has 680 classrooms signed up-- equating to 14,289 students. The top three schools will be invited to attend the NCAA Women’s Gymnastics Championships Open Practice on April 13, where the winning school will be announced.
“Reading is the foundation for all learning. Our students’ success in academics and in life depends on being able to read well,” said Fort Worth ISD Chief of Schools Jerry Moore. “Readers Become Leaders is a friendly contest that makes reading fun and rewards kids for reading. Many of our schools also receive new library books. We are proud to be a Readers Become Leaders partner for a fourth year, and we appreciate the support this program provides our teachers and students.”
